JOB TITLE

Diagnostic Radiologic Technologist

GENERAL SUMMARY OF DUTIES

Responsible for taking Imaging exams and related duties.

SUPERVISION RECEIVED

Reports to Manager of Diagnostic Services.

SUPERVISION EXERCISED

None.

ESSENTIAL FUNCTIONS

  1. Prepares patients for radiologic procedures. Takes x-rays following established procedures for patient care and safety.
  2. Uses a variety of radiation protection and shielding materials.
  3. Prepares contract media and barium.
  4. Ensures equipment is in working order. Reports equipment malfunctions to supervisor.
  5. Logs radiologic procedures completed. Processes related paperwork using computer equipment as directed.
  6. Completes imaging studies in PACS, and all other PHI documentation.
  7. Maintains examination rooms. Stocks necessary medical and radiologic supplies.
  8. Assists the Medical Assistants by escorting patient to exam rooms.
  9. Interviews patients, measures vital signs, including weight, blood pressure,

pulse, temperature.

  1. Clean and Stock exam rooms.
  2. Performs other duties that may be assigned.

The job holder must demonstrate current competencies for job position.

EDUCATION

High school diploma; graduation completed an accredited course in radiologic technology or associate degree in radiologic technology.

EXPERIENCE

Completed clinical rotations in a R.T. Program.

REQUIREMENTS

Current CPR certification. American Registry of Radiologic Technologist in radiology (ARRT)

KNOWLEDGE

  1. Knowledge of x-ray procedures and protocols.
  2. Knowledge of anatomy and physiology necessary to perform x-ray

testing including body mechanics and patient movement.

  1. Knowledge of radiology equipment including safety hazards

common to radiology.

SKILLS

  1. Skill in positioning patients properly.
  2. Skill in identifying equipment problems and correcting or notifying supervisor.

ABILITIES

  1. Ability to apply written instructions and standardized work practices.
  2. Ability to communicate clearly.
  3. Ability to establish and maintain effective relationships with staff, patients and families.

ENVIRONMENTAL/WORKING CONDITIONS

Combination of office and exam setting . Frequent exposure to communicable diseases, toxic substances, ionizing radiation, and other conditions common to a radiology setting.

PHYSICAL/MENTAL DEMANDS

Varied activities including standing, walking, reaching, bending, and lifting.

Requires full range of body motion including handling and lifting patients, finger dexterity and eye-hand coordination. Requires standing and walking for extensive periods of time. Occasionally lifts and carries items weighing up to 100 pounds. Requires 20/20 correctable vision and hearing to normal range. Requires working under stressful conditions or working irregular hours.
